Position Overview:
Henry Ford Health Detroit is seeking a full-time Nurse Practitioner or Physician Assistant to join our Psychiatry Consult Liaison team. This day shift position provides the opportunity to deliver comprehensive psychiatric consultation services for hospitalized patients across a variety of medical and surgical specialties, collaborating closely with psychiatrists and the interdisciplinary care team to provide high-quality, patient-centered care. The APP will perform psychiatric assessments, develop treatment plans, manage psychiatric conditions, and coordinate care to support patients with complex behavioral health needs. The primary practice location is Henry Ford Hospital in Detroit, with occasional coverage at Henry Ford West Bloomfield Hospital. Behavioral health experience is required, while addiction medicine experience and previous Nurse Practitioner experience are strongly preferred. Candidates should be able to practice autonomously, demonstrate flexibility, and thrive in a collaborative inpatient environment.

Credentials:
Education & Training
Physician Assistant (PA): Completion of a Physician Assistant program accredited by the Accreditation Review Commission on Education for the Physician Assistant (ARC-PA)
Nurse Practitioner (NP): Completion of a Nurse Practitioner program accredited by the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E) or the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ission (NLNAC)
Licensure
Current licensure as a Physician Assistant or Nurse Practitioner in the State of Michigan, or in the process of applying (proof of application required).
Certification
PA: Certification by the National Commission on Certification of Physician Assistants (NCCPA)
NP: National certification by a certification body recognized by the State of Michigan
(e.g., ANCC, AANP)
Mental Health: Psychiatric-Mental Health Nurse Practitioner certification (PMHNP-BC) through the American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C)
Required Certifications
Basic Life Support (BLS) - required
Advanced Cardiovascular Life Support (ACLS) - required (may be obtained after hire)
DEA / Controlled Substance Licensure
PA: DEA and Michigan Controlled Substance License (CSL) required through credentialing
NP: DEA registration required through credentialing; NPs do not hold a Michigan CSL and will use their Michigan license number during the application process
